Observe the Sun safely with the Mt. Diablo Astronomical Society. The instruments we use block 99.999% of the light from the Sun, providing detail of many solar features. Supporting activities will demonstrate how the Sun behaves.
Bring kids, binoculars, warm clothes (temperature can drop), snacks, water. No need for a flashlight but if you must bring one cover it in red plastic. Escorted exit several times during the evening through Northgate entrance.
Astronomy program is weather dependent including high fire danger.
